Join us for the opportunity to experience the lands and legacies forged by centuries of Baltic history. By special arrangement, hear from Nobel Peace Prize Laureate and former President of Poland Lech Wałęsa and the interpreter and advisor to Mikhail Gorbachev, Pavel Palazhchenko. Explore the cultural rebirth of the Baltic states, the imperial riches of St. Petersburg and the luminous “White Nights of Summer” on this six-country, eight-night program. Cruise aboard the exclusively chartered, Five-Star Le Dumont-d’Urville from Stockholm, Sweden to Copenhagen, Denmark, with an excursion included in every port. Tour the medieval Old Town of Tallinn, Estonia, and the Hanseatic League town of Visby, Sweden, both UNESCO World Heritage sites; discover the storied architecture of cosmopolitan Helsinki, Finland; and immerse yourself in the legacy of the Solidarity movement in Gdańsk, Poland. Enjoy two days exploring St. Petersburg, including specially arranged entry into the State Hermitage Museum, a visit to Peter and Paul Fortress and an excursion to Catherine’s Palace and Peterhof. Dr. Susan Kresin has worked since 1996 in the Department of Slavic, East European and Eurasian Languages, where she teaches Russian, Czech, and graduate courses on Slavic linguistics. She also serves as the student coordinator of the UCLA Russian Flagship Program, part of a national initiative that enables students to develop professional-level fluency in combination with a variety of majors. Her publications cover both linguistic and pedagogical topics, reflecting the variety of roles that she fills at UCLA. Her current research focuses on Russian heritage speakers and the Russian-language communities of Los Angeles.
